איך מבוצעת סקאלביליות (Scalability) באתריום?

אתריום, אחת הפלטפורמות המובילות בעולם הבלוקצ'יין, מתמודדת עם אתגרי סקאלביליות משמעותיים.
עם הגידול במספר המשתמשים והיישומים המבוססים על אתריום, הצורך בפתרונות סקאלביליות הופך לקריטי.
במאמר זה נבחן את הדרכים השונות שבהן מבוצעת סקאלביליות באתריום, תוך התמקדות בטכנולוגיות, פרויקטים וגישות חדשניות.

האתגר של סקאלביליות באתריום

סקאלביליות היא היכולת של מערכת להתמודד עם גידול בעומס העבודה מבלי לפגוע בביצועים.
באתריום, האתגר נובע מהצורך לעבד מספר רב של עסקאות בשנייה (TPS) תוך שמירה על אבטחה ודצנטרליזציה.
כיום, אתריום מסוגלת לעבד כ-15 עסקאות בשנייה בלבד, מה שמגביל את השימושיות שלה עבור יישומים גדולים ומורכבים.

פתרונות סקאלביליות באתריום

כדי להתמודד עם אתגרי הסקאלביליות, פותחו מספר פתרונות טכנולוגיים שמטרתם לשפר את ביצועי הרשת.
להלן מספר גישות מרכזיות:

  • שארדינג (Sharding): שארדינג הוא תהליך של חלוקת הבלוקצ'יין למקטעים קטנים יותר, הנקראים "שארדים".
    כל שארד יכול לעבד עסקאות בנפרד, מה שמאפשר לרשת לעבד מספר רב יותר של עסקאות במקביל.
    זהו פתרון מבטיח שמיושם במסגרת אתריום 2.0.
  • פתרונות שכבה שנייה (Layer 2): פתרונות אלו פועלים מעל רשת אתריום ומאפשרים עיבוד עסקאות מחוץ לבלוקצ'יין הראשי.
    דוגמאות לכך כוללות את רשתות ה-State Channels ו-Plasma, שמאפשרות עיבוד עסקאות מהיר וזול יותר.
  • Rollups: טכנולוגיה זו מאפשרת לאגד מספר עסקאות לבלוק אחד ולהעביר את המידע לבלוקצ'יין הראשי.
    Rollups מתחלקים לשני סוגים עיקריים: Optimistic Rollups ו-ZK Rollups, כל אחד עם יתרונות וחסרונות משלו.

שארדינג: פתרון מבטיח לסקאלביליות

שארדינג הוא אחד הפתרונות המרכזיים שמיועדים לשפר את הסקאלביליות של אתריום.
הרעיון המרכזי הוא לחלק את הבלוקצ'יין למקטעים קטנים יותר, כך שכל שארד יכול לעבד עסקאות בנפרד.
זה מאפשר לרשת לעבד מספר רב יותר של עסקאות במקביל, מבלי להעמיס על כל צומת ברשת את כל המידע.

במסגרת אתריום 2.0, שארדינג מתוכנן להיות מיושם בשלבים, כאשר כל שלב מוסיף יכולות חדשות לשיפור הביצועים.
השארדינג צפוי להגדיל את קיבולת הרשת באופן משמעותי, מה שיאפשר ליישומים מבוססי אתריום לפעול בצורה חלקה יותר.

פתרונות שכבה שנייה: עיבוד עסקאות מחוץ לבלוקצ'יין

פתרונות שכבה שנייה הם גישה נוספת לשיפור הסקאלביליות של אתריום.
פתרונות אלו מאפשרים עיבוד עסקאות מחוץ לבלוקצ'יין הראשי, מה שמפחית את העומס על הרשת ומשפר את הביצועים.

  • State Channels: טכנולוגיה זו מאפשרת למשתמשים לבצע עסקאות מחוץ לבלוקצ'יין ולסגור את העסקה רק כאשר היא מסתיימת.
    זה מפחית את מספר העסקאות שצריכות להירשם בבלוקצ'יין ומאפשר עיבוד מהיר וזול יותר.
  • Plasma: פתרון זה מאפשר יצירת רשתות משנה שמבצעות עסקאות מחוץ לבלוקצ'יין הראשי.
    רשתות אלו יכולות לעבד מספר רב של עסקאות במקביל ולהעביר את המידע לבלוקצ'יין הראשי רק כאשר יש צורך בכך.

Rollups: אגדת עסקאות לבלוק אחד

Rollups הם טכנולוגיה נוספת שמטרתה לשפר את הסקאלביליות של אתריום.
הם מאפשרים לאגד מספר עסקאות לבלוק אחד ולהעביר את המידע לבלוקצ'יין הראשי.
זה מפחית את העומס על הרשת ומשפר את הביצועים.

  • Optimistic Rollups: טכנולוגיה זו מניחה שכל העסקאות הן תקינות ומעבירה אותן לבלוקצ'יין הראשי.
    אם מתגלה בעיה, ניתן להחזיר את העסקה ולתקן אותה.
  • ZK Rollups: טכנולוגיה זו משתמשת בהוכחות אפס ידע (Zero-Knowledge Proofs) כדי לאמת את תקינות העסקאות לפני שהן מועברות לבלוקצ'יין הראשי.
    זה מאפשר עיבוד עסקאות מהיר ובטוח יותר.

מקרי מבחן וסטטיסטיקות

כדי להבין את ההשפעה של פתרונות הסקאלביליות, נבחן מספר מקרי מבחן וסטטיסטיקות:

  • Uniswap: אחת הפלטפורמות הפופולריות ביותר למסחר במטבעות קריפטוגרפיים, Uniswap, מתמודדת עם עומס רב על רשת אתריום.
    עם יישום פתרונות שכבה שנייה, כמו Optimistic Rollups, הפלטפורמה הצליחה להגדיל את קיבולת העסקאות ולהפחית את העמלות.
  • CryptoKitties: משחק מבוסס בלוקצ'יין שהוביל לעומס רב על רשת אתריום ב-2017.
    עם יישום פתרונות שארדינג ו-Plasma, ניתן היה לשפר את ביצועי המשחק ולהפחית את העומס על הרשת.

סטטיסטיקות מראות כי עם יישום פתרונות הסקאלביליות, אתריום יכולה לעבד אלפי עסקאות בשנייה, מה שמאפשר ליישומים מבוססי אתריום לפעול בצורה חלקה ויעילה יותר.
זהו צעד חשוב לקראת הפיכת אתריום לפלטפורמה מובילה בתחום הבלוקצ'יין.



פנה עכשיו וקבל הצעה אטרקטיבית!

דילוג לתוכן